Transaction 7707dbbc8401b59eee76a1aa3dc15a89f875db369a021f9ab5708659bdeb4212

2 Input
2 Outputs
  • 7707dbbc8401b59eee76a1aa3dc15a89f875db369a021f9ab5708659bdeb4212:0
  • value  374706
    address  17cAQ1FpiBvVqy3rzM3EYsLTNtau9vrNHU
  • 7707dbbc8401b59eee76a1aa3dc15a89f875db369a021f9ab5708659bdeb4212:1
  • value  480000000
    address  3H3Qen4wQ2dTYFBB5oh4xfq3rutJU251ci